From 894a9d333e9e2015cad00d95250b7c5d3acea8b6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Thomas Rast Date: Fri, 12 Mar 2010 18:04:26 +0100 Subject: Support showing notes from more than one notes tree With this patch, you can set notes.displayRef to a glob that points at your favourite notes refs, e.g., [notes] displayRef = refs/notes/* Then git-log and friends will show notes from all trees.
